哎,说到代理IP,你是不是也头疼过?一会儿被封,一会儿速度慢得像蜗牛,搞个数据抓取或者账号管理还得提心吊胆,生怕被目标网站识别出来。别急,这事儿我折腾过不少,也踩过不少坑,今天干脆就唠点实在的——怎么选高匿名稳定IP,真正把业务效率和数据安全提上去。
先泼个冷水:免费代理?趁早放弃吧。不是速度卡成PPT,就是隔三差五掉线,更别提什么匿名性了——说不定你前脚刚用,后脚数据就被打包卖了。所以,靠谱的路子就一条:找专业付费平台。但平台那么多,怎么选?我筛来筛去,觉得这五家值得重点瞅瞅:Luminati、Oxylabs、Smartproxy、GeoSurf、StormProxies。别光听名字,咱得拆开看里头到底有啥料。
Luminati(现在叫Bright Data)算是老大哥级别的了,IP池巨无霸,覆盖全球不说,还支持住宅IP、数据中心IP甚至移动IP。但你别一上来就冲最贵的——如果是中小规模业务,比如社媒多账号管理或者价格监控,用他们的住宅IP套餐其实挺划算。操作也简单:后台直接按国家、城市甚至ASN筛选,生成API链接往脚本里一塞就能用。不过要注意,他家价格偏高,适合预算足的主儿。
Oxylabs和Luminati有点像,也是资源大户,尤其擅长处理高难度爬取任务,比如电商或者搜索引擎。他们的住宅代理网络响应速度稳得一批,而且自动轮换IP的粒度很细,基本不用担心被封。实操 tip:配合Scrapy或者Selenium用的时候,记得在请求头里加个automatic_retries
参数,能少掉很多坑。
但如果你预算没那么充裕,Smartproxy可能更接地气。价格只有前两家的一半左右,但匿名性丝毫不拉胯。我测试过用他们的住宅代理批量发请求,HTTP头里的X-Forwarded-For
和Via
字段全是空的——这才是真高匿名,对方网站根本摸不到你真实IP。他们家的Dashboard还直接集成生成代理链的功能,适合需要多层跳转的敏感操作。
GeoSurf的特点是什么?精准定位。比如你要抓特定城市的本地商家信息,或者模拟区域用户行为,他家能精确到城市级别,而且IP纯净度很高。举个栗子:做广告验证的时候,用GeoSurf设置纽约市的住宅IP,就能看到当地用户实际看到的广告内容,数据偏差小很多。
StormProxies则是另一种画风:专攻快和省。主要提供数据中心代理,适合需要高频切换IP但不需要模拟真实用户场景的任务,比如短时间刷票或者抢限量品。他们的按流量计费套餐挺灵活,但记得——数据中心代理容易被网站识别,所以别拿来搞长期爬取,适合短平快的操作。
说到这儿,你可能已经晕了:所以到底选哪家?其实关键看场景。
- 要是搞大规模数据采集(比如爬全网商品评论),优先Luminati或Oxylabs;
- 如果做社交账号养号或者广告投放测试,Smartproxy性价比更高;
- 需要地理围栏验证的,GeoSurf是首选;
- 而临时性、高并发的任务,StormProxies够用且省钱。
光有工具不会用也是白搭。分享几个实操细节:
第一,代理IP一定要配合请求头随机化。哪怕IP再干净,你每个请求都带着一模一样的User-Agent
,网站不封你封谁?Python里用fake_useragent库几行代码就能搞定,别偷懒。
第二,控制请求频率。就算用了代理,一秒轰一百个请求也得跪。加个随机延时(比如between 2-5秒)能大幅提升存活率。
第三,定期检测代理是否暴露。随便找个IP检测网站(如ipinfo.io或者whoer.net),跑一下看有没有DNS泄露或者WebRTC漏洞——尤其是做跨境电商或者多地区业务的人,这个步骤绝对不能省。
末尾扯句题外话:代理IP只是工具,别指望光靠它就能为所欲为。真正要提升效率和安全,还得结合本地环境隔离(比如用虚拟机或者Docker容器跑不同任务)、配合指纹浏览器(如Multilogin或AdsPower)来模拟真实设备。这些东西堆在一起,才算是个完整的隐身作战方案。
对了,付款前务必去平台要个试用!大多数付费代理都提供测试额度,测速度、测匿名性、测稳定性,合适再掏钱。别信销售吹的天花乱坠,自己跑一遍代码最实在。
啰嗦这么多,其实核心就一句:代理IP不是玄学,是实操工程。挑对场景、用对方法,哪怕预算不多也能玩出花来。剩下的,就看你动手了。